Which advisor tools provide real-time data for monitoring cryptocurrency prices? ⏰
Can you recommend any advisor tools that offer real-time data for monitoring cryptocurrency prices? I'm looking for a tool that can provide up-to-date information on cryptocurrency prices and help me make informed investment decisions. It would be great if the tool also offers additional features like price alerts and portfolio tracking. Any suggestions?
3 answers
- San Blas Islands ToursJun 11, 2022 · 4 years agoSure! One popular advisor tool that provides real-time data for monitoring cryptocurrency prices is CoinMarketCap. It offers a comprehensive overview of the cryptocurrency market, including price charts, market capitalization, and trading volume. CoinMarketCap also allows you to set price alerts for specific cryptocurrencies, so you can stay updated on price movements. Another tool worth considering is CoinGecko, which offers similar features and also provides additional data like developer activity and community engagement. Both CoinMarketCap and CoinGecko are widely used by cryptocurrency enthusiasts and investors.
- Paulsen LadefogedNov 01, 2021 · 4 years agoAbsolutely! If you're looking for a more advanced advisor tool, you might want to check out TradingView. It not only provides real-time data for monitoring cryptocurrency prices but also offers powerful charting tools and technical analysis indicators. TradingView allows you to customize your charts and apply various technical analysis techniques to identify potential trading opportunities. It's a great tool for both beginners and experienced traders who want to analyze cryptocurrency price movements in real-time.
